What is the average salary in Panorama City, CA?

The average salary in Panorama City, CA is $70,392 per year.

Panorama City, CA offers a variety of job opportunities with competitive salaries. The average yearly salary in the area is $70,392. This figure reflects the diverse range of industries present, from healthcare to retail and beyond.


The salary distribution shows a range of earnings. The most common salary falls between $34,780 and $49,145. This range covers many entry-level positions. Higher salaries are available in specialized fields. For example, those in the top 10% earn between $149,704 and $192,800. This indicates good earning potential for skilled professionals. How does the cost of living in Panorama City, CA compare to the national average?

Panorama City, CA, shows a higher cost of living compared to the nationwide average. Housing costs are 50% higher, while groceries, utilities, transportation, and miscellaneous expenses also exceed the national average by 10% to 30%. Healthcare costs remain slightly below the average at 5% less.
